With the update to iOS 13+ on iPhones and iPads, location services for apps defaults to a “While Using App” selection. If it’s your first time using MileIQ, you can make sure MileIQ can log your drives by changing the location permission to “Always”.

How to update my location settings with iOS 13 (or newer) updates
If you’re already using MileIQ, you’ll be prompted with the following screen:
You can correct the issue by tapping Fix in Settings to be automatically taken to the location services settings for MileIQ on your device. Tap on Always to make sure you’re always ready to log a drive.
You’re all set to log drives with MileIQ and the update to your iOS.
Please Note: After 3 days you will be prompted with this notification.
Tap on Always Allow to ensure that MileIQ retains access to location data and log your drives moving forward.
How to set up location when installing MileIQ
If you’ve just downloaded the app, the newest versions of iOS make getting location access set up a two-step process.
Step 1: Simply tap Set up location and select Allow While Using App.
Step 2: Tap the Go to Settings button to be automatically taken to the MileIQ settings on your iPhone or iPad. Choose the Always option to allow MileIQ to run in the background and detect your drives at any time.
Upon returning to the app, you’ll continue setting up MileIQ with push notifications (this is optional, but can be helpful).
Tap Allow to turn them on and Allow again to verify your selection. Alternately, you can skip this step by selecting Not Now.
You’re all set to log drives with MileIQ and the update to iOS 13 (or newer)
Please Note: After 3 days you will be prompted with this notification.
Tap on Always Allow to ensure that MileIQ retains access to location data and log your drives moving forward.
